The first book I chose to tackle is The Hunted written by Mike Dellosso. My mom went to a writer’s conference and brought it back for me along with another one of his books, Darlington Woods. I was thrilled to hear I had two more Christian horror books to dig in to.
As of right now I am on chapter 20 (almost halfway through) and am pretty darn pleased. I was able to keep a good grip on what was going throughout the story (which I was grateful for) but still, as usual, I am left wondering how the author is going to pull it all together to make sense of everything. What’s the story on the tabby cat and the supposed lion in Dark Hill’s?? What secret is behind the Gill’s family legacy?? Is Caleb going to find the strength to wake up?? Will Joe find his faith in God again??
It is one of my favorite feelings to be able to immerse myself into a story and escape from reality for bits at a time. Mike Dellosso has successfully made it possible for me to become just another neighbor in the small town of Dark Hill’s, Pennsylvania. I’m excited to continue reading and see where the story goes in the second half of The Hunted.
